Throughout the UK Power Efficiency Certifications are generated making use of conventional techniques as well as energy assumptions which allows buildings to be compared to an additional rather. By doing this it permits owners, potential buyers or occupants to view the forecasted energy intake and also carbon ratings over a yearly basis, so they can take into consideration the total energy performance as well as fuel costs as component of their financial investment or living expenses.
All Energy Performance Certificates are accompanied with a recommendations report which outlines cost-effective measures that can be put in place to improve the overall energy efficiency rating of a given property. A typical recommendation could be to upgrade a building’s heating system, increase insulation levels in a loft space or to upgrade single glazed areas to double glazing.
The Power Efficiency Certificate is important as greater than 50% of the UK’s power usage and carbon discharges are generated incidentally that we light, heat as well as usually use buildings. Reasonably little changes such as mounting reduced power or LED illumination in all outlets of a building can have a profound result on energy usage.

When is an Energy performance certificate required?
Your home’s EPC needs to be offered to prospective buyers as soon as you start to market your building to buy or lease. EPC Certificates ended up being a regulatory need in April 2008. You must obtain an authorized Domestic Energy assessor to create the EPC
.
A demand on all domestic residential properties, that are either being sold, developed, or rented, and need to be given to a possible purchaser or renter at no cost.
Are there any cases whereby my building may be exempt?
The answer is yes! The following circumstances deem your building excluded.
Some provided buildings.
Building due for demolition causing website due for redevelopment.
Building to be offered or rented out with uninhabited belongings.
Places of worship.
Industrial websites, workshops as well as non-residential agricultural structures that have a reduced energy demand.
Stand-alone commercial buildings with a complete useful floor space of less than 50m ².
What are the penalties for not having an EPC?
As from the 1st April 2018, there will be a requirement for any properties rented out in the private rented sector to normally have a minimum energy performance rating of E on an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C). The regulations will come into force for new lets and renewals of tenancies with effect from 1st April 2018 and for all existing tenancies on 1st April 2020. It will be unlawful to rent a property which breaches the requirement for a minimum E rating unless there is an applicable exemption. A civil penalty of up to £4,000 will be imposed for breaches.

SAP Estimations (Conventional Analysis Treatments) are a structure regulation need and the UK government’s selected methodology for examining the power efficiency of all brand-new construct conversions, dwellings and extensions.
Once SAP Calculations in Bristol have been successfully completed on a dwelling an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) is generated. The energy performance certificate is an additional document required for building control sign off and is a legal requirement when selling or renting out a home.
AP rating is a means of comparing the energy effectiveness of various homes and also is racked up on a rating scale between 1 and 100 (100 standing for a home with a zero-energy cost as well as 0 with a high power cost). From the SAP estimations, we are able to function out an energy price for an offered home.
SBEM Calculations (Simplified Building Energy Model) is a tool that is used to analyse the compliance of your new non-domestic building with Part L of the building regulations (England and Wales) and equivalent regulations in Scotland, Northern Ireland.
The SBEM estimations process is assembled by looking at the suggested buildings use materials, furnace, cooling, warm water, ventilation as well as illumination services. The computation also looks at what renewable power resources have been used, such as solar photovoltaic or pv, solar thermal, ground/air-source home heating.
When this data is designed in our government accepted software, we can offer an exact understanding of what the buildings power efficiency and also carbon discharges will certainly be. This outcome is measured versus a notional structure of the very same dimensions hopefully permitting good as well as ingenious layout to prevail. By jointly gauging the material, services, lighting, reduced and renewable carbon innovations to a notional building we can permit some settlement between the different components.
Who needs SBEM Calculations?
BEM Calculations are a necessary requirement for any warmed brand-new build commercial residential or commercial property which goes beyond 50m2 in size. In enhancement to new develop industrial structures some restoration and extension jobs will certainly need an SBEM computation.
Design Phase:.
Structure control will need a layout stage SBEM computation to be sent at the same time as your building law application. Building control will certainly not let the structure commence without getting both files.
As-built phase:.
Building control will need both the style stage SBEM Computation and Commercial EPC once the building has actually been built. Building control will unlikely authorize the building off without both files.
Air testing (Also known as Air Permeability, air leakage test and pressure test) is a measure of showing how good your building is at keeping the head in and the cold out.
All new advancements in the UK are needed to have an air examination brought as component Authorized Paper Component L (England and also Wales) and also section 6 of the technological manual (Scotland).
The Air examination will certainly constantly be performed as soon as the building has actually been completed and also before the inhabitant moves in.
Fundamentally, the reduced the air leak, the far better the building is at staying out the chilly and also the reduced the energy expense will be. Nevertheless, having a 100% air-tight structure is not necessary a good idea as problems may take place such as mould and condensation. Striking a balance in the result is essential.
You can pick not to evaluate all plots on a larger site, but it deserves noting that the SAP ranking will be punished on those not tested. This is generally called self-confidence aspect.
